I just finished the build of my first RC multirotor (thanks to all of you who were so helpful on my battery questions). It is a stock DJI F550 with their motors, esc's, Naza V2 and a Futaba T8C radio receiver combo.
After I finished the configuration of the Naza and Futaba, I fired up the copter to hear it sing. I didn't even lift off the ground, just played with the sticks a little to see that everything was spinning correctly. About the third time I turned it on, motor number 6 just kinda twitched back and forth and didn't spin up, so I unplugged the ESC and replugged it. No change, so I switched two of the bullet connectors on the motor side. That got it spinning but in the wrong rotation, so I switched another two wires and got it spinning in the right direction. I stopped and started it a few times, and again motor 6 just started twitching.
I am planning on swapping motor 1 and 6 to see if I can determine if it's the motor, but it's a bit late so that will have to wait till tomorrow.
Just wondering if anyone here has seen this kind of thing before and can point me in the right direction.

I had a similar problem when I first started and used the screws from the DJI550 to mont the motors on a carbon plate of a tarot 680. The screws were too long and shorted out the motor windings, however one this started I could never get them to work again they just twitted back and forth.

the bolt goes up in there and breaks one of your wires...... if there is no intrusion into the stator, the esc is crap or the bullets(most likely) are coated in rosin, you can't see it, but it insulates metal........ this is the motor to esc connection, well known problem with dji producs...... that rosin boils over on the assembly line and creates a coating that isn't wipe off able,,,, it has to be sanded, scraped, whatever...

So, I sanded down the contacts on the motor leads and that worked. All engines firing properly now.
